HINTS TO STYLE LIKE A PRO
- The top styles start with a great base - begin with a good haricut that is well maintained. Treat your hair right by using only quality shampoos, conditioners and finishing products.
- Hair should be clean before styling. Thoroughly rinse out all hair conditioning products for best results. Blow or towel dry your hair (see Damp-to-Dry instructions).
- ALWAYS DETANGLE and section hair before using the InStyler®.
- Section and clip your top layers of hair. Sections should be 2" to 3" wide and never wider than the cylinder. Always make sure to start with the InStyler® fully heated to the desired temperature setting, with the rotation on. Start with the bottom layers working from back to front, then work on the top layers.
- Repeat through the hair as needed to create your desired style. Do not repeat excessively on the same section of hair for extended periods of time. Keep the InStyler® movng through your hair as you style.
- When styling is complete, push the On/Off button until the unit turns off. Allow the InStyler® to cool before storing.
